The neck is a masterpiece of ergonomics, carved from Quartersawn (QS) Maple for maximum stability and topped with a dark, luscious Indian Rosewood fingerboard. It features a modern "C" profile that feels familiar and comfortable, paired with a compound radius of 9 to 11 inches. This compound radius is the "gold standard" for playability: it allows for comfortable chord work near the nut while flattening out as you move up the fretboard to prevent notes from "choking" during high-register bends.

Hardware is where many offset guitars fail, but not this one. Haar has equipped this model with the legendary Mastery M1 Bridge and a JM Tremolo. The Mastery bridge is widely regarded as the best solution for offset vibrato systems, eliminating the common issues of string slippage and buzzing while drastically increasing sustain.
